Considerations Before Recreating the First Date

Does Your Partner Enjoy Surprises?

Before planning to recreate the first date, it is important to consider whether your partner enjoys surprises. Some people thrive on spontaneity and surprises, while others may prefer a more predictable approach. Take into account your partner’s preferences and comfort level with surprises before deciding to recreate the first date. Open communication and understanding each other’s desires can help ensure a successful and enjoyable experience.

Availability of the Location

Consider the availability of the location where your first date took place. Are the restaurant, park, or venue still open? Is it accessible for you and your partner to revisit? If the location is no longer available or has significant changes, you may need to think creatively and find an alternative that still captures the essence of the original date. The goal is to recreate the ambiance and memories, so be flexible and open to suggestions if the original location is not feasible.

Budget Constraints

Another important consideration is your budget. Recreating the first date doesn’t have to break the bank, but it is essential to consider the financial aspect. Evaluate the costs associated with recreating the date, such as transportation, meals, and any activities involved. Discuss with your partner and come up with a budget that works for both of you, ensuring that the experience remains enjoyable and stress-free.

Planning the Recreation of the First Date

Recalling the Details of the First Date

To recreate the first date accurately, you’ll need to recall as many details as possible. Try to remember the exact date, time, location, and activities you both enjoyed. Think back on the conversations you had, any funny or memorable moments, and what made the date special. If you have any photographs or keepsakes from that day, they can serve as valuable reminders. By recollecting these details, you can recreate the first date with authenticity and precision.

Adding a Personal Touch to the Recreation

Memorabilia and Mementos

To add a personal touch to the recreation, gather any memorabilia and mementos from your relationship. This could include photographs, ticket stubs, love letters, or any other items that hold sentimental value. Incorporate these into the recreation, whether it’s by displaying them at the venue or taking them along with you as a reminder of the journey you have shared. The presence of these meaningful items will enhance the experience and make it even more special.

Recreating Special Moments

Think about any special moments or inside jokes that have emerged throughout your relationship. Incorporate these into the recreation of the first date to make it uniquely yours. Perhaps there was a particular song that played on the radio, or a moment of laughter that stood out. Recreate these moments during the date to evoke nostalgia and create a sense of familiarity. These personal touches will make the experience even more meaningful and memorable.

Alternative Ideas for Anniversary Celebrations

Traveling to a Meaningful Location

If recreating the first date isn’t feasible, consider traveling to a meaningful location instead. It could be a place where you had a memorable vacation or the destination of your honeymoon. By revisiting these special locations, you can celebrate your anniversary in a unique and sentimental way. Explore the sights, relive the memories, and create new ones together. Traveling to a meaningful location allows you to escape the everyday routine and immerse yourselves in the magic of your relationship.

Revisiting Significant Milestones

Another alternative idea for anniversary celebrations is to revisit significant milestones in your relationship. It could be the place where you got engaged, the location of your wedding, or where you bought your first home together. By going back to these significant milestones, you can reflect on the journey you have taken as a couple and the achievements you have reached. It’s a beautiful way to appreciate the growth and love that has blossomed throughout the years.

Trying Something New Together

For a more adventurous anniversary celebration, consider trying something new together. It could be enrolling in a cooking class, going skydiving, or taking a road trip to a nearby town you’ve never visited. Stepping out of your comfort zone and embracing new experiences can create lasting memories and strengthen your bond as a couple. The key is to choose an activity that you are both excited about and will enjoy together. Trying something new can bring a fresh sense of excitement and novelty to your anniversary celebration.
